Are GLP-1 Receptor Agonists Safe? Unpacking Cancer Risk Insights

GLP-1 Receptor Agonists and Cancer Risk: 'Cancer' magnified in dictionary.

The Impact of GLP-1 Agonists on Cancer Risk: An Insightful Study

Recent findings on glucagon-like peptide-1 receptor agonists (GLP-1 RAs) suggest that these medications may exert minimal or even no significant effect on the cancer risk associated with obesity. Commonly prescribed to assist with weight loss and control blood sugar levels in individuals with type 2 diabetes, GLP-1 RAs are seeing increased usage. However, their implications for cancer risk have been under scrutiny.

Understanding GLP-1 Receptor Agonists

GLP-1 receptor agonists, such as semaglutide and liraglutide, are crucial in diabetes management and weight reduction strategies. While the mechanisms behind these medications offer promise in terms of metabolic benefits, new research challenges an often-assumed link between obesity-related cancer risk and GLP-1 RA usage. The study published in the Annals of Internal Medicine analyzed data from several clinical trials, including over 94,000 patients, and found little evidence indicating a heightened risk for thyroid, pancreatic, breast, or kidney cancers among users.

Cancer Risk Factors and Obesity

Obesity has long been recognized as a significant risk factor for various cancers. The connection arises from several biological mechanisms, including chronic inflammation, hormonal changes, and metabolic dysfunction associated with excess body fat. Oveporexton Treatment: Uncovering Cognitive Benefits for Adults with Narcolepsy Type 1

Update Oveporexton: A Potential Breakthrough in Treating Narcolepsy Type 1 Narcolepsy Type 1 (NT1) has long been associated with debilitating fatigue, but recent research sheds light on a new treatment called oveporexton that might also help improve cognitive symptoms. Unlike traditional therapies that merely address sleepiness or muscle weakness, oveporexton, developed by Takeda Pharmaceuticals, aims to restore lost orexin signaling in the brain, which is crucial for regulating wakefulness and various cognitive functions. Understanding Narcolepsy Type 1 Narcolepsy Type 1 is characterized by the loss of orexin-producing neurons in the hypothalamus, leading to excessive daytime sleepiness and sudden muscle weakness known as cataplexy. This rare neurological disorder profoundly impacts daily functioning. Remarkably, many individuals with NT1 also report significant cognitive difficulties, often described as a “cognitive fog.” It affects attention, memory, and executive functions, with up to 90% of adults experiencing these cognitive symptoms despite being on treatment. Promising Results from Recent Trials In new clinical trials, oveporexton has shown promise not just in alleviating excessive daytime sleepiness but also in enhancing cognitive functions. According to findings from a phase 2 randomized clinical trial published in JAMA Neurology, participants who received oveporexton demonstrated substantial improvements in attention, memory retention, and executive functioning. The cognitive enhancements were observed even after one and seven hours following dosing, indicating a lasting effect throughout the day. The Science Behind Oveporexton By specifically targeting the orexin receptor 2, or OX2R, oveporexton offers a fresh approach to treating NT1. Traditional medication typically only addresses the symptoms by compensating for missing orexin without restoring its function. This innovative strategy may aid in rejuvenating parts of the brain responsible for cognitive processing, potentially providing a dual benefit: helping patients feel more awake while also improving their ability to think clearly. Discover How Weight-Adjusted Waist Index Predicts CVD Risk in CKM Syndrome

Update Understanding the Weight-Adjusted Waist Index Recent research highlights the importance of the weight-adjusted waist index (WWI) as a powerful predictor of cardiovascular disease (CVD) in individuals with cardiovascular-kidney-metabolic (CKM) syndrome. Unlike traditional obesity indices like body mass index (BMI) and waist circumference (WC), WWI provides a more nuanced view of a person’s central adiposity and body composition. By standardizing waist circumference to the individual's body weight, the WWI effectively captures potential health risks associated with obesity. Why WWI Excels Over Traditional Measures The study, involving over 13,000 participants, underscores the predictive accuracy of WWI when determining CVD risk. Research shows that WWI surpassed BMI and WC metrics in illustrating an individual’s susceptibility to cardiovascular issues. The findings reveal that individuals under 60 and those with prevalent conditions such as diabetes or hypercholesterolemia saw the strongest associations between WWI and CVD risk. This suggests WWI may serve as a crucial initial assessment tool for healthcare providers aiming to mitigate future health complications in at-risk populations. Implications for CKM Syndrome Management Given that nearly 90% of U.S. adults qualify for at least stage 1 of CKM syndrome, the clinical implications of these findings cannot be overstated. Early identification of CVD risk through WWI could prompt timely lifestyle interventions and treatments tailored to the individual’s condition before more severe complications arise. Embracing Change: Squatting vs Lateral Position in Childbirth

Update Striking Study Reveals Squatting Shortens Labor Duration A recent study highlights a fascinating finding in childbirth practices: the duration of the second stage of labor is significantly shorter for women adopting a squatting position compared to those in lateral positions. Conducted at a tertiary care hospital, this study focused on multigravida women and the outcomes of different birthing positions on labor duration and maternal satisfaction. The Shift in Birthing Positions: A Historical Perspective In earlier times, upright positions, including squatting, were widely accepted and practiced during labor. These positions are rooted in the understanding that they allow greater pelvic opening, making it easier for the baby to descend through the birth canal. However, over the centuries, the medical field has gravitated toward more supine positions, often for the convenience of healthcare providers. The shift from traditional birthing practices has overshadowed the benefits that upright positions could yield for mothers and infants alike. Understanding the Study: What Was Observed? The randomized control trial involved 140 multigravida participants who were divided into two groups: Group A utilized a squatting position while Group B adopted a lateral position during the second stage of labor. Results revealed that the average duration of the second stage of labor was a striking 25.93 minutes for the squatting group compared to 32.95 minutes for the lateral group. This finding is particularly significant as prolonged labor can lead to heightened risks for both mother and child. Moreover, both groups reported similar levels of pain and neonatal outcomes, emphasizing that the choice of birthing position does not adversely affect these factors. The Wider Implications: Better Outcomes for Mothers and Infants Shortening labor duration is likely to decrease the need for unnecessary medical interventions such as episiotomies and assists with delivery. This finding resonates particularly well in the context of modern healthcare’s focus on reducing cesarean sections and enhancing the overall birth experience.
